Discharges From Collection Automobiles



When considering the ecological effect of rubbish collection, one substantial factor to take a look at is the emissions from collection vehicles. These cars, often powered by diesel motor, produce unsafe pollutants such as co2, nitrogen oxides, and particulate issue right into the environment.

The consistent procedure of these trucks as they travel from one area to one more to gather waste adds to air pollution and greenhouse gas emissions.



To mitigate the ecological impact of discharges from collection cars, waste management companies are significantly turning to alternative fuel resources and eco-friendly innovations. Electric-powered vehicles, pressed gas lorries, and crossbreeds are coming to be a lot more widespread in the market.

These alternatives help in reducing greenhouse gas discharges and enhance air top quality in communities where rubbish collection occurs. Additionally, maximizing collection paths and organizing pick-ups more successfully can even more decrease the discharges generated by these automobiles.

Influence of Garbage Dump Disposal



The influence of garbage dump disposal on the environment is considerable and far-reaching. When organic waste ends up in land fills, it disintegrates anaerobically, launching methane, a powerful greenhouse gas that contributes to climate modification. Not just does this worsen air quality, but it also produces a significant ecological danger. Leachate, a poisonous liquid that creates as water percolates through the waste, can contaminate soil and groundwater, posing dangers to both human health and communities.

Land fills take up large amounts of land space, leading to habitat damage and loss of biodiversity. The accumulation of non-biodegradable materials in garbage dumps further intensifies the concern, as these products can persist for hundreds to thousands of years, causing long-lasting injury to the environment.

To reduce these negative influences, it's essential to minimize the quantity of waste sent to garbage dumps by carrying out effective waste administration methods, such as reusing and composting. By drawing away waste from land fills, we can help minimize environmental degradation and advertise a more lasting future.

Relevance of Recycling Practices



Accepting recycling practices is important for securing the environment and saving useful resources. By recycling materials like paper, glass, plastic, and metal, you reduce the amount of waste sent to garbage dumps and burners, decreasing the ecological influence of rubbish collection. Recycling also helps conserve natural deposits, such as trees, water, and minerals, by minimizing the need for raw materials removal.

Additionally, recycling conserves energy by needing less energy to procedure recycled materials than to produce products from scratch.

In addition, reusing plays an essential role in decreasing greenhouse gas discharges that add to climate modification.
